Manchester United fans have hit out at one player after their defeat against Manchester City in the Premier League.

On Sunday afternoon, City welcomed bitter rivals United to the Etihad Stadium as Pep Guardiola’s men looked to close the gap to league leaders Liverpool.

Despite being the overwhelming favourites to win the match, the hosts were stunned after just eight minutes after Marcus Rashford’s stunning long-range goal made it 1-0.

Advert

In the second half, City moved up the gears as a brace from Phil Foden plus a goal from Erling Haaland sealed a 3-1 victory for the reigning champions.

For the third goal, Rodri did brilliantly to rob the ball off United man Sofyan Amrabat before playing in Haaland to score.

Speaking after the match, United boss Erik ten Hag said: “The players gave everything. We had two players on the pitch that were not 100 per cent - Jonny Evans and Marcus Rashford. As a team they gave everything. The performance is very good. Of course we are disappointed with the score.

“They fought in togetherness, but also the performance is good. On another day we could have won this game. Small margins. It is true. Rashford is through and we can go for a second goal, Garnacho is through and we can go for a second goal but in both moments we got beaten.”

He added: “Really small margins. We could have scored a second goal. It is not that big, especially when we have everyone on board, we can be competitive. City is, don't forget this, in this moment, the best team in the world.”
